Description & Estimates







Public records show 3, Honeysuckle Gardens, Launceston to be a modern freehold house with 1,184 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 238 m2 plot.
In this area,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
3, Honeysuckle Gardens, Launceston has an estimated sale value of £270,550 and an estimated rental value of £1,138 per month, assuming reasonable condition and based on the information available.
Honeysuckle Gardens, Launceston, PL15 lies within the PL15 postal district.

Energy Efficiency
3, Honeysuckle Gardens, Launceston has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 16 Aug 2018.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
3, Honeysuckle Gardens, Launceston last changed hands on 29th March 2019, selling for £235,000. The transaction was logged as a freehold house by HM Land Registry.
In total it has sold twice since 1995.
The market for similar properties has risen by 43.6% since March 2019.
